Thinking about How to Score 99 Percentile in CAT, Let’s find the answer. The Common Admission Test (CAT) is one of the most challenging and high-profile competitive exams in India. Over two lac candidates apply for the exam every year for only a limited number of seats. The exam is conducted in nearly 150 cities across the country to shortlist the students for the IIM colleges.
The CAT 2021 exam will happen in November, with the last date of registration being in September. Over the years, we have seen a few IIM aspirants scoring 99 percentile in CAT. Of course, it is not easy for everyone to achieve this score. A small number of less than 1% of candidates do that. Don’t attempt all the questions
This is the most important part. You need to attempt a limited number of questions, rather than all questions to avoid negative marking. You get +3 marks for every right answer and -1 mark for every wrong answer, except the TITA questions.
So, how many questions to attempt to score 99% in CAT 2021?
According to those who scored 99+ percentile and the experts in the management field, the number of questions to attempt is around 65. Section-wise, you should answer 26-28 for VARC, 18-20 for DILR, and about 25 for QA.
Accuracy levels
Without working on the accuracy levels of answering the questions, the dream of scoring 99+ percentile will remain unachieved. You can’t go with the hit-and-trial method in competitive exams like CAT. You need to be sure about your answers. For this, you should work on your ability to answer more accurately. As per the toppers, your answers’ accuracy level must be over 85%, even if you attempt fewer questions.
Work on time and speed
You get three hours for all three sections in the exam, which means you have 60 minutes for each section. You have to answer fast and effectively, as well as learn time management to be able to score high. Analyze your preparation
You need to regularly test your preparation level for CAT to understand where you stand. This can be done by attempting mock tests. Along with regular mock test practice, you also need to analyze the results to find what went right and what went wrong. You need to identify your weak areas so that you can improve and put in your hard work accordingly.
Play smartly on exam day
The final stage is the day of the exam. You have to attempt and answer the questions smartly to be able to score 99 percentile in CAT. Remember that you should not give more than a couple of minutes to a single question. If you find it hard to answer, better skip to the next one. Attempt those questions first that you think can be answered accurately. It will not only lift your confidence but also save you more time to attempt the remaining questions.
